Evolution of Garbage Compactor Trucks

The concept of garbage compactor trucks dates back to the early 20th century when municipalities started using specialized vehicles for waste collection. Initially, these trucks were simple in design and operation, requiring manual labor for loading and compacting the waste. As the need for more efficient waste management solutions grew, manufacturers began to innovate and develop more advanced garbage compactor trucks.

One of the significant advancements in garbage compactor trucks was the introduction of hydraulic systems for loading and compacting trash. Hydraulic systems allowed for automated operation, reducing the need for manual labor and increasing the efficiency of waste collection. Furthermore, the integration of compaction mechanisms within the truck's body helped in maximizing the storage capacity and reducing the frequency of trips to disposal sites.

In recent years, with the rapid advancement of technology, garbage compactor trucks have become even more sophisticated. The integration of sensor technology, GPS tracking, and telematics systems has revolutionized the way these vehicles are operated and managed. These advancements have not only made garbage compactor trucks more efficient but also easier to operate, even for inexperienced drivers.

Key Features of Garbage Compactor Trucks with Easy Operation

Garbage compactor trucks with easy operation are equipped with a range of features that make the waste collection process simpler and more efficient. Some of the key features include:

1. Automated Loading Systems: Modern garbage compactor trucks are equipped with automated loading systems that can lift and empty waste containers with ease. This eliminates the need for manual labor and reduces the risk of injuries to workers.

2. Hydraulic Compaction Mechanism: Hydraulic systems are used to compact the waste inside the truck's body, maximizing the storage capacity and reducing the frequency of trips to disposal sites. This not only saves time and fuel but also reduces the environmental impact of waste transportation.

3. User-Friendly Controls: Garbage compactor trucks with easy operation feature user-friendly controls that are intuitive and simple to use. This allows even inexperienced drivers to operate the vehicle efficiently and safely.

4. Telematics and GPS Tracking: These systems enable real-time monitoring of the truck's location, performance, and maintenance needs. This data can be used to optimize routes, improve efficiency, and ensure timely maintenance, reducing downtime and operational costs.

5. Safety Features: Garbage compactor trucks are equipped with safety features such as backup cameras, proximity sensors, and warning alarms to prevent accidents and ensure the safety of both the operator and pedestrians.
